"The tipping-point state is the first state that gives the winning candidate a majority of electoral votes, thereby securing the candidate's victory in the Electoral College, when all states are arranged in decreasing order of their vote margins for the ultimate winner."

https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Tipping-point_state

Resolves as ambiguous if the election goes to the House because no candidate has a majority in the Electoral College. Margin is determined by percentage, not absolute vote count.
